Federal prosecutors are expected to unseal new charges against a bomb-maker linked to the 1988 attack on Pan Am Flight 103 over Lockerbie, Scotland, according to a report.
Abu Agila Mohammad Masud, a top bomb-maker for the late Libyan dictator Moammar Khadafy, is accused of constructing the explosive that downed the airliner and killed 270 people on board, the Wall Street Journal said.
Masud is being held by Libyan authorities.

THE US government secretly advised Scottish ministers it would be “far preferable” to free the Lockerbie bomber than jail him in Libya. Correspondence obtained by The Sunday Times reveals the Obama administration considered compassionate release more palatable than locking up Abdel Baset al-Megrahi in a Libyan prison. The intervention, which has angered US relatives of those who died in the attack, was made by Richard LeBaron, deputy head of the US embassy in London, a week before Megrahi was freed in August last year on grounds that he had terminal cancer. Libya has always been blamed for the Lockerbie bombing, and one of their intelligence agents was jailed in Scotland for the terror attack. But Western spies believe Tehran played a role in the attack and executed it in revenge for the downing of the Iranian passenger jet - now Rouhani’s sinister return to the episode and threatening of consequences has fuelled those suspicions.
Rouhani was responding to a tweet from Donald Trump in which the president threatened to strike 52 sites in Iran if Tehran retaliated against Washington following the assassination of Major-General Qassem Soleimani in a drone strike near Baghdad airport on Friday.

So what happened around 1990/91? You had the first Gulf war, and given that Iraq was a sworn enemy of Iran, suddenly the Iran track went cold. Also, in 1991 Bush Sr and James Baker organized a “peace” conference in Madrid - Syria was part of the Arab delegation, and it would have been very bad for the negotiators if one of the leading Arab nations had been tied to the Lockerbie atrocity. The Madrid Conference ended 1 November 1991, and the Libyans were indicted 13 November 1991. From then on the Syrian track was demoted to the conspiracy pages.
Libya may well have been guilty, but when political imperatives and results of criminal investigations suddenly run in parallel there are always reason to be suspicious.
